Output 66ba3d4555e6d3ece42faae0f36f90dac889b0c8268dbda6b87a0899b0357264:0

value
6189901
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1c3dc4e7659a7f1fe1b8798541cb1b5aefcb20ec OP_EQUALVERIFY OP_CHECKSIG
address
13aKvAiGTQuegqqQAYZFzAoGVUiuTVDy6k
transaction
66ba3d4555e6d3ece42faae0f36f90dac889b0c8268dbda6b87a0899b0357264
confirmations
262053
spent
true